BUSENBERG

State:Rheinland-Pfalz
District (Kreis):Südwestpfalz
Verbandsgemeinde:Verbandsgemeinde Dahner Felsenland

Wappen von Busenberg/Arms (crest) of Busenberg
Official blazon
German blazon wanted
English blazon wanted

Origin/meaning

The arms were granted on June 9, 1972.

The arms show the arms of the two oldest known rulers in the village; the deer antler for the Lords von Drachenfels and the lion for their successors in 1344, the Counts of Zweibrücken.
